Full title and description

ISO 10329:2017 — Coal — Determination of plastic properties — Constant-torque Gieseler plastometer method. This International Standard specifies a laboratory method using a constant-torque Gieseler plastometer to obtain a relative measure of the plastic behaviour (softening, fluidity and resolidification) of coals and coal blends when heated under prescribed conditions for use in carbonization and related industrial evaluations.

Abstract

ISO 10329:2017 describes apparatus, sample preparation, test procedure, measurement and expression of results for the constant‑torque Gieseler plastometer method. The test produces parameters such as initial softening temperature, maximum fluidity, plastic range and solidification temperature to characterise coal plastic behaviour; calibration and maintenance of equipment are emphasised because results are empirical and comparative.

Scope

Specifies a laboratory test procedure using a constant‑torque Gieseler plastometer to obtain a relative measure of the plastic behaviour of bituminous coals and blends under controlled heating. The scope covers apparatus dimensions, calibration, sample preparation (sieving and test charge), controlled heating, measurement of stirrer rotations and reporting of derived parameters used for assessing coking behaviour and other thermal-processing performance characteristics. It is intended for quality control, research and comparative evaluations rather than absolute physical modelling.

Key topics and requirements

  • Apparatus and dimensions for the Gieseler plastometer (retort, crucible, stirrer/rabble arm, barrel and head) to ensure repeatability.
  • Constant torque setting and verification (prescribed torque value and calibration method or validated torque transducer).
  • Heating system and bath requirements, including controlled heating rate (typically about 3.0 ± 0.1 °C·min−1) and proper thermocouple placement.
  • Sample preparation: representative sampling, size reduction and final test portion passing a 425 µm sieve (specified test charge mass and packing procedure).
  • Procedure and measurements: recording stirrer rotations (dial divisions/min) to derive initial softening temperature, maximum fluidity, plastic range and solidification temperature.
  • Calibration, maintenance and documentation of repeatability/reproducibility; results are empirical and require consistent equipment calibration.

Typical use and users

Used by coal testing and research laboratories, coke and metallurgical producers, process and quality engineers in carbonization plants, and manufacturers of plastometer instrumentation. Typical applications include screening coals and blends for coke-making suitability, process control in carbonization, and research into coal plasticity and blend performance.
